JK Rowling explains mystery character in her early Harry Potter sketches

Megan Roantree

Who the hell is Gary?

There has been no shortage of Harry Potter news in the past few weeks, much to the delight of die-hard fans.

So naturally people were pretty excited yesterday when J.K Rowling released a number of early sketches she had drawn when writing the hugely popular series.

She shared the images on the official website for all things Hogwarts, Pottermore.

She shared a sketch of a game of Quidditch.

 

HP1

This adorable image of the Weasleys:

HP2

And a sketch of Hagrid, Dumbledore and McGonagall holding baby Harry.

hp3

 

But the one image that people were most interested in is of a scene in the Philosophers stone, “Chap 7. Draco Duel”.

hp4

The image features Harry, Hermione, Ron, Neville and… Gary.

This had a lot of people wondering who the hell Gary was and where he disappeared to.

In true Rowling fashion, the author responded on twitter to clear up any confusion.

So it turns out, Gary wasn’t some mysterious character that never got to see the light of day, she just renamed him Dean.
